1Y7O

The structure of Streptococcus pneumoniae A153P ClpP

Summary for 1Y7O
Entry DOI10.2210/pdb1y7o/pdb
DescriptorATP-dependent Clp protease proteolytic subunit, CALCIUM ION (3 entities in total)
Functional Keywordsprotease, hydrolase
Biological sourceStreptococcus pneumoniae
Total number of polymer chains7
Total formula weight170284.73
Authors
Kimber, M.S.,Gribun, A.,Ching, R.,Sprangers, R.,Fiebig, K.M.,Houry, W.A. (deposition date: 2004-12-09, release date: 2005-02-08, Last modification date: 2023-11-15)
Primary citationGribun, A.,Kimber, M.S.,Ching, R.,Sprangers, R.,Fiebig, K.M.,Houry, W.A.
The ClpP double ring tetradecameric protease exhibits plastic ring-ring interactions, and the N termini of its subunits form flexible loops that are essential for ClpXP and ClpAP complex formation.
J.Biol.Chem., 280:16185-16196, 2005
